WSQ , IBF, SkillsFuture, PEI Approved Training Provider

Python Django Web Development Essential Training

Python's Django framework stands out as a premier tool for web developers, offering robust features that facilitate the creation of dynamic and efficient web applications. This essential training course provides an extensive exploration of Django's core aspects. Embark on the journey of setting up a new Django project, defining intricate models and fields, and seamlessly querying data through Django's ORM. With a strong foundation in place, you'll be adept at constructing the backbone of compelling web apps.

Taking it a step further, this course emphasizes the crucial front-end aspects that bring your applications to life. Dive into the art of crafting intuitive views, designing responsive templates, and integrating modern CSS and JavaScript to enhance user experience. Whether you're aspiring to become a seasoned Django developer or looking to elevate your existing skills, this training positions you at the forefront of modern web development, arming you with techniques that are indispensable in today's digital landscape.

Certificate

All participants will receive a Certificate of Completion from Tertiary Courses after achieved at least 75% attendance.

Funding and Grant Applications

No funding is available for this course

Course Code: C179

Fee

$350.00 (GST-exclusive)
$381.50 (GST-inclusive)

The course fee listed above is before subsidy/grant, if applicable. We will apply for the grant and send you the invoice with nett fee.

Course Date

* Required Fields

    Duration

    2 months (Full Time)

      Assessment

      3 hours onine assessment after each module

        Class (No of teacher: student): 1:20

          Intake

          • 3 Nov 2025 to 29 Sep 2026
          • 4 May 2026 to 26 June 2026
          • 2 Jan 2026 to 2 Mar 2026
          • 2 Mar 2026 to 27Apr 2026

          Enrolment Requirement

          • Age: 21 years old and above
          • Language Proficiency: At least C6 for GCE "O" Level English
          • Academic: At least C6 for GCE "O" Level in any 3 subjects

          Graduation Requirement

          • Attendance: 75%
          • Assessment: Passed

          Post-Course Support

          • (TESTING) We provide free consultation related to the subject matter after the course.
          • Please email your queries to enquiry@tertiaryinfotech.com and we will forward your queries to the subject matter experts.

          Course Cancellation/Reschedule Policy

          • You can register your interest without upfront payment. There is no penalty for withdrawal of the course before the class commerce.
          • We reserve the right to cancel or re-schedule the course due to unforeseen circumstances. If the course is cancelled, we will refund 100% for any paid amount.
          • Note the venue of the training is subject to changes due to availability of the classroom

          Course Details

          Topic 1 Get Started on Django

          What is Django?

          Install Django

          Create a Django Project

          Add a Django App

          Django MVT Architecture

          Topic 2: Django Models

          What is Django Models

          Model Field Types

          Create Models

          Migration

          Django Admin

          Populate Database

          Topic 3: Django ORM

          What is Django ORM

          Start Django Shell

          ORM Queries

          Topic 4 URL Patterns & Views

          What is URL Patterns

          Regular Expression

          Create URL Patterns

          Create Views

          Topic 5 Templates

          Render Templates

          Jinja Templating Commands

          Static Files

          Course Info

          Promotion Code

          Your will get 10% discount voucher for 2nd course onwards if you write us a Google review.

          Minimum Entry Requirement

          Knowledge and Skills

          • Able to operate using computer functions
          • Minimum 3 GCE ‘O’ Levels Passes including English or WPL Level 5 (Average of Reading, Listening, Speaking & Writing Scores)

          Attitude

          • Positive Learning Attitude
          • Enthusiastic Learner

          Experience

          • Minimum of 1 year of working experience.

          This is an intermediate level course. The following prerequisite is assumed

          Target Age Group: 18-65 years old

          Minimum Software/Hardware Requirement

          Software:

          Hardware: Window or Mac Laptops

          Job Roles

          • Aspiring Software Developer
          • Data Analyst
          • Web Developer
          • Automation Engineer
          • Data Scientist
          • System Administrator
          • Bioinformatics Specialist
          • Research Scientist
          • Finance Professional
          • Machine Learning Enthusiast
          • GIS (Geographic Information System) Specialist
          • IT Consultant
          • Network Engineer
          • Database Administrator
          • Tech Entrepreneur.

          Trainers

          Dr Alvin Ang: Dr Alvin Ang is a ACTA certified trainer. Alvin Ang did his Ph.D., Masters and Bachelors from NTU, Singapore. Previously he was a Principal Consultant (Data Science) as well as an Assistant Professor. He was also 8 years SUSS adjunct lecturer. His focus and interest is in the area of real world data science. Though an operational researcher by study, his passion for practical applications outweigh his academic background. He owns a startup externally

          Terence Ee: Terence Ee is a ACTA certified trainr that has delivered IT training in Singapore and Myanmar. He has also facilitated faith formation courses for Christians in Singapore and Myanmar. As a trainer, his mission is to co-create insightful and actionable learning experiences with his learners.His current areas of focus include project management, information security management, quality management and office productivity applications.

          Terence has more than 25 years of corporate IT experience. He has held senior management roles in the public and private sectors. He holds a Master of Science in Technology Management, a Bachelor of Science in Computer and Information Sciences, a Diploma in Family Education, and the Advanced Certificate in Training and Assessment (ACTA). Part of his spare time goes towards tutoring his children in their studies (while learning a thing or two along the way). He is also imparting to them the essential skills for thriving in a digital world.

          Ken Yuen: Ken Yuen is a ACTA certified trainer. He has more than 10 years of experience working as an instructor, Application Development Engineer, Technical Consultant and Project Manager. He is an MOE-Registered Instructor teaching STEM programs for past 3 years such as Arduino, Micro:bits and robotics to schools and libraries based on the smart nation initiative roadmap.

          He completed his Diploma in Electronic Engineering at Singapore Polytechnic and graduated with Bachelor of Electrical and Electronics Engineering from Nanyang Technological University and certified PMP (Project Management Professional).

          Shahul H. Maricar: Shahul H. Maricar is a ACTA certified trainer. Shahul H. Maricar has been a content developer and  webmaster, building educational websites and applications with HTML, CSS and JavaScript. He then served as an IT analyst, writing programs for automating custom workflows as well as data extraction and analysis in the healthcare field.  

          He is currently a freelance educator and is actively involved with development projects in game programming,  computer-aided design and computer graphics.

          Noel Lou: Noel Lou is a ACTA certified trainer. Experienced Mentor with a demonstrated history of working in the education management industry. Skilled in IOS, Unity3D, Python, Microsoft Excel, Customer Service, and Microsoft Word. Strong professional with a Bachelor’s Degree focused in Marine offshore engineering from Newcastle University.

          Bernard Peh: Bernard Peh is a Business Development Director and ACTA certified trainer with over 20 years of experience in the financial services industry. He has held key leadership roles and integrated technology, digital marketing, and data science to drive growth in sales, recruitment, and financial planning. As a mentor, Bernard has developed many successful financial professionals who have achieved top industry accolades like TOT, COT, and MDRT.

          Write Your Own Review

          You're reviewing: Python Django Web Development Essential Training

          • Reload captcha